Текущее время: Ср, сен 19 2018, 04:52

Часовой пояс: UTC + 4 часа


Правила форума


ВНИМАНИЕ!

Вопросы по SAP Query и Quick View - сюда



Начать новую тему Ответить на тему  [ Сообщений: 16 ]  На страницу 1, 2  След.
Автор Сообщение
 Заголовок сообщения: Ракурс базы и ракурс справки
СообщениеДобавлено: Пн, сен 13 2004, 11:41 
Гость
Вопрос по ракурсам.
В чем главное отличие ракурса базы данных от ракурса справки?
За исключением того что ракурс базы соединение только INNER JOIN.
Интересует вопрос по производительности при использовании ракурса в средстве поиска.


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 13:09 
Гость
Ну, если тебе все равно, что использовать, то думаю ДБ вьюшка будет предпочтительнее - по крайней мере, план выполнения уже скомпилен


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 13:14 
Гость
Так все же в чем разница? Зачем то ведь существуют два вида ракурса. Может разница была в предыдущих версиях системы а сейчас это уже без разницы?


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 13:49 
Гуру-эксперт
Гуру-эксперт

Зарегистрирован:
Вт, сен 07 2004, 18:47
Сообщения: 2988
http://help.sap.com/sapdocu/sap/core/47 ... ameset.htm


Принять этот ответ
Вернуться к началу
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 14:04 
Гость
Anonymous написал(а):
Так все же в чем разница? Зачем то ведь существуют два вида ракурса. Может разница была в предыдущих версиях системы а сейчас это уже без разницы?

Ты же сам сказал, что разница в допустимых способах объединения:
Цитата:
За исключением того что ракурс базы соединение только INNER JOIN.

если не считать области применения


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 14:09 
Гость
Единственное что я нашел так это разный способ объединения, но это все? Может что то я пропустил. С точки зрения производительности системы тоже не пойму разницу. Все равно ракурс хранится как запрос в базе данных.


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 14:23 
Гость
Anonymous написал(а):
Единственное что я нашел так это разный способ объединения, но это все? Может что то я пропустил. С точки зрения производительности системы тоже не пойму разницу. Все равно ракурс хранится как запрос в базе данных.

Можно узнать с чего ты решил, что ракурс справки создается в БД, а не хранится только как объект ABAP словаря?


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 14:51 
Гость
Любой объект словаря АБАПа хранится все равно либо в базе данных либо в виде файла ОС. Другого места не представляю:) С точки зрения производительности, вся обработка все равно идет через буфера сапа.


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 15:28 
Почетный гуру
Почетный гуру
Аватара пользователя

Зарегистрирован:
Чт, сен 09 2004, 08:32
Сообщения: 777
Откуда: Москва
Пол: Мужской
Ракурс БД физически создается в базе данных и содержит данные (типа таблицы), все остальные ракурсы - динамический выбор данных под структуру, определенную ракурсом.


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 15:38 
Гость
Anonymous написал(а):
Любой объект словаря АБАПа хранится все равно либо в базе данных либо в виде файла ОС. Другого места не представляю:) С точки зрения производительности, вся обработка все равно идет через буфера сапа.

Ну что ж, тогда просвети как выставлять для ракурса справки параметры буферизации...


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 15:42 
Гость
Не совсем понятно, "ракурс содержит данные", означает что в базе данных создается новая таблица и там хранятся данные из таблиц образующих ракурс? Что то здесь не так:) Где это написано?


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 16:01 
Гость
А ты разве ничего не читал о materialized (в оракуле) или indexed (в m$ сервере) views :wink:


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 16:22 
Почетный гуру
Почетный гуру

Зарегистрирован:
Вт, авг 17 2004, 11:45
Сообщения: 550
Откуда: SAP_BASIS 640
Ракурсы никаких данных не содержат:
The data of a view is derived from one or more tables, but not stored physically.

Что касается ракурса БД, то он создаётся в БД физически:
A database view is defined in the ABAP Dictionary and automatically created on the database during activation.

Ракурс ведения по-видимому соотвтествующего объекта в БД не имеет:
When the maintenance interface is created, function modules that distribute the data maintained with the view on the underlying tables are automatically generated.

Про help view удалось найти лишь следующее:
A help view is defined analogously to a maintenance view.

Если кто ещё что раскопает, поделитесь - интересно.


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н, сен 13 2004, 17:39 
Гость
Чего тут копать - только ракурс базы данных имеет физическое представление в БД.


Принять этот ответ
Вернуться к началу
  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т, сен 14 2004, 07:30 
Почетный гуру
Почетный гуру

Зарегистрирован:
Вт, авг 17 2004, 11:45
Сообщения: 550
Откуда: SAP_BASIS 640
Напишите, пожалуйста, поподробнее, на чём основывается Ваше утверждение. Про хелп вью однозначной информации мне найти не удалось. Может быть, Вам повезло больше?
Или Вы имеете доступ непосредственно к БД и у Вас есть возможность просматривать её объекты?


Принять этот ответ
Вернуться к началу
 Профиль Отправить email  
 
Показать сообщения за:  Поле сортировки  
Начать новую тему Ответить на тему  [ Сообщений: 16 ]  На страницу 1, 2  След.

Часовой пояс: UTC + 4 часа


Кто сейчас на конференции

Сейчас этот форум просматривают: Aleksoid1978


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
cron
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group
Русская поддержка phpBB